What Is the Air Arms S410 Carbine Walnut?
The Air Arms S410 Carbine Walnut is a compact pre-charged pneumatic air rifle that combines traditional British styling with proven multi-shot operation. Within the wider air arms catalogue, the S410 remains one of the brand’s established PCP designs, offering a walnut stock, .177 or .22 calibre options, and sub-12 ft-lb output in the current UK-listed configuration. Air Arms lists the carbine as non-regulated, distinguishing it from some newer regulated models.

How Does the PCP System Work?
People often ask how do air guns work. In the S410, compressed air is stored inside an onboard reservoir before shooting. Each shot releases a controlled amount of stored air to propel the pellet.
Therefore, this design is different from a break barrel pellet gun. Anyone researching what is break barrel air rifle should understand that a break-barrel design requires the barrel to pivot downward to cock the powerplant.
The S410 does not operate that way.
Likewise, the phrase air compressor rifle usually refers informally to a PCP system that requires an external filling source. A compatible pcp hand pump, diving cylinder, or suitable compressor can be used according to manufacturer requirements.
Multi-Shot Bolt-Action Operation
The air arms s410 uses a bolt-action system rather than the side-lever mechanism found on newer models such as the air arms s510. Air Arms describes bolt-action PCP systems as mechanically simple and familiar, with the bolt cycling the next pellet from the magazine while preparing the rifle for the next shot.
This design gives the S410 a traditional operating feel while retaining the practical advantages of a magazine-fed PCP.
.177 and .22 Calibre Choices
The S410 Carbine is currently offered in both 177 caliber and .22.
A 177 air rifle generally produces a flatter trajectory with appropriately matched ammunition, which can make it attractive for controlled target work. Searches for cal .177 pellets usually concern the 4.5 mm ammunition used in that configuration.
By comparison, a .22 air rifle uses larger 5.5 mm pellets.
The questions 177 pellet vs.22 pellet and 177 caliber vs 22 usually involve trajectory, pellet mass, wind response, energy retention, and intended use. Air Arms also publishes guidance comparing .177 and .22 for sporting applications.
Understanding air rifle calibers is important because the ammunition must always match the calibre marked on the individual rifle.

Comparing the S410 with the S510 Family
The Air Arms S510 XS Ultimate Sporter FAC, Air Arms S510 XS Ultimate Sporter FAC Walnut Stock, Air Arms S510 XS Ultimate Sporter, Air Arms S510 FAC, and Air Arms S510 XS FAC PCP Air Rifle belong to a different product family.
Air Arms currently offers S510 variants in several stock, calibre, power, and regulated configurations, including FAC models.
The S410 uses bolt-action operation and, in its current sub-12 configuration, is non-regulated. By contrast, many current S510 models use a side-lever action and regulated system.

Understanding Trigger Control
Trigger control plays an important role in precision because abrupt movement can disturb alignment immediately before the shot is released.
A smooth and deliberate technique usually produces better results. Shooters often benefit from maintaining consistent finger placement, steady pressure, and proper follow-through.
Small improvements in trigger technique can significantly improve consistency over time.

Why Ammunition Selection Matters
Not every projectile performs identically in every barrel. Variations in weight, shape, diameter, and manufacturing consistency can influence accuracy considerably.
Testing several quality options under controlled conditions often helps identify the combination that performs most reliably.
Once a suitable option has been identified, using the same type consistently can help reduce unnecessary variation.
